The Chalice is an excellent mixed media artwork realized by one of the most important artist of the Arte Povera movement in Italy in 1986. The work depicts a chalice with a blue liquid content inside. Zorio's artwork shows his fascination with natural processes, alchemical transformation, and the release of energy. His sculptures, paintings, and performances are often read as metaphors for revolutionary human action, transformation, and creativity.
This work has been realized by the greet Italian artist Gilderto Zorio ( Andorno Micca , b. 1944). He is an Italian artist associated with the Italian Arte Povera movement. A lot of Zorio's early work tended toward that which the North American artist Robert Morris identified as a 'dedifferentiation' between the materials and forms of art in post minimalist sculptural practice. Zorio's early pieces done between 1966 and 1968 concretized energy processes. Since his first exhibition at the Galleria Sperone in Turin in 1967, Gilberto Zorio's work has been linked to the history of Arte Povera. These first productions were strange objects, which were results of completed actions or ones that are still under way. Zorio participated in the famous exhibition When Attitudes Become Form (1969), organized by Harald Szeemann in Bern.
